Guide To Huddersfield, West Yorkshire

Located in the heart of the Pennines, Huddersfield is a traditional Yorkshire town that combines the best of rural and city life. With it's stunning Victorian architecture, including the Town Hall, Castle Hill and Jubilee Tower (to celebrate the 60th anniversary of Queen Victoria's coronation), Huddersfield is full of charm and character.

Aswell as the historical buildings, Huddersfield is also home to more state-of-the-art attractions such as the impressive GALPHARM stadium from which the Huddersfield Giants rugby club and Huddersfield Town football club are based.

Huddersfield's role as a creative centre has seen it dubbed 'the poetry capital of Europe' thanks to its dozens of theatres, performance spaces, galleries and art studios.

Fans of the popular Last of the Summer Wine TV series should also visit the village of Holmfirth where the program is filmed. you can even call in at Compo's Cafe or visit the Last of the Summer Wine Exhibition for the full experience.

Huddersfield also boasts an impressive high street and retail parks. Including the popular Kings Gate shopping centre, along with an array of shops and stores, including high street names, independent shops, and market stalls. The town also has plenty of cafes, restaurants, bars, pubs, live music venues, and nightclubs to keep you entertained.
